Already Carrying Out Tasks: Ukraine Completes Transition of Armed Forces to Corps Structure

Ukraine has completed the transition of its Armed Forces to a corps structure.

Major General Andrii Hnatov, Chief of the General Staff of the Armed Forces, told Ukrinform news agency that all newly formed corps have already been assigned to key operational groupings.

The General Staff organized and carried out extensive work by simultaneously preparing all ten new corps directorates.

This process required significant effort, including the advanced preparation of Ukrainian personnel. Before taking command, the headquarters staff also received training from instructors from partner countries.

“It is clear that there are nuances in terms of staffing, training, and changes that are already taking place within these structures,” Hnatov said.

The restructuring also involved strengthening the Assault Troops and Cyber Forces.

The 3rd, 14th, 15th, 16th, 17th, 18th, 19th, 20th, and 21st Army Corps, as well as the 8th Corps of the Airborne Assault Forces, have been established.

These corps were subordinated to Ukraine’s Ground Forces operational commands and the command of the Airborne Assault Forces.

Plans to transition the Ground Forces to a corps system were announced in November 2024. At the start of 2025, the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ces confirmed that implementation had begun.

Army corps historically emerged with the growth of mass armies, when the scale of combat operations expanded and control of military formations became more complex, requiring larger troop groupings and a wider range of equipment.

The creation of the corps was also driven by the need to consolidate military forces under independent operational commands.
